What is the function of the seed leaves?

The seed leaves provide the seedling with food to grow before the appearance of leaves that enable the plant to make its own food.

How a seed germinates?

The stored food inside the seed is used up by the seedling. Seedling after establishing itself as a new plant starts absorbing nutrients and water with the help of its root and starts synthesizing its own food by photosynthesis.
